Choosing the right knife boils down to a few categories: practicality, durability, and most importantly, your personal budget.
At the budget-friendly spectrum, the Morakniv Companion Heavy Duty (under $30) is an excellent choice for novice survivalists. With a 4.1-inch carbon steel blade, it offers exceptional edge retention and is easy to maintain. Ideal for tasks like food prep, cutting rope, and building small shelters, its limitations are only evident in heavy-duty survival scenarios.
In the mid-range category, the KA-BAR USMC Fighting Knife shines brightly at around $120. With its 7-inch blade length, it is a highly trusted blade used by military personnel and survivalists for various tasks from shelter construction to self-defense.
Section 2: Product Features, Comparisons, and Value
A side by side comparison between the Leatherman Wave+ ($100) and the Gerber Suspension NXT ($50), allows us to see that the Leatherman Wave+ pulls ahead with its 18 tools and higher-grade stainless steel, making it a better choice for heavy-duty outdoor use. However, for the budget-conscious, the Gerber Suspension NXT provides great value by maintaining a compact form while offering 12 sturdy built-in tools.

Section 4: Common Myths or Mistakes
Many people believe that the more expensive the survival knife, the better it is. This is not always true. A well-made budget knife, like the Morakniv Companion, can perform just as well for essential tasks. The higher price point often goes into brand reputation and advanced features like advanced blade coatings.
